For those struggling to sleep in noisy environments, there are some practical tips that can help improve rest. Using earplugs or white noise machines can mask disruptive sounds. Establishing a calming bedtime routine, such as gentle stretches or reading, can signal the body that it's time to wind down. Also, maintaining a consistent sleep schedule helps regulate internal clocks, making it easier to fall asleep even amidst distractions.
